EV Charging Cost Estimator: Estimate Your Electric Vehicle Charging Costs

As electric vehicles (EVs) become more popular, understanding the cost of charging them is crucial for both new and existing EV owners. An EV charging cost estimator is a valuable tool that helps you calculate how much it will cost to charge your electric vehicle at home or at public charging stations. This guide explains how EV charging works, the factors that affect charging costs, and how to use an EV charging cost estimator to plan your budget effectively.

What is an EV Charging Cost Estimator?

An EV charging cost estimator is an online tool or app that helps you calculate the cost of charging your electric vehicle. By entering details such as the battery size, the electricity rate in your area, and the amount of charge needed, the estimator can provide an estimate of how much you will spend per charge cycle. This tool can help you plan your charging needs and budget more effectively, especially as EV adoption continues to grow and more public charging stations are available.

How to Use an EV Charging Cost Estimator

Using an EV charging cost estimator is simple and straightforward. Follow these steps to calculate your EV charging costs:

  1. Enter Your Vehicle's Battery Size: Input the size of your EV’s battery, usually measured in kilowatt-hours (kWh). This is the amount of energy required to charge your vehicle from empty to full.
  2. Input Local Electricity Rates: Enter the cost of electricity in your area, which is typically measured in cents per kWh. You can find this information on your electricity bill or through your provider’s website.
  3. Estimate Your Energy Use: If you’re not charging your vehicle from 0% to 100%, enter the amount of energy you plan to use for a partial charge.
  4. Choose the Charging Location: Select whether you’ll be charging at home or using a public charging station. The cost may vary depending on your choice.
  5. View the Estimate: The estimator will calculate the cost of charging your EV based on the data you’ve provided. It will give you an estimate for a full charge or for partial charges.

Understanding the EV Charging Cost Calculation

Here’s a simple formula used by most EV charging cost estimators:

Charging Cost = Battery Capacity (kWh) x Electricity Rate (per kWh)

For example, if your vehicle has a 60 kWh battery and your local electricity rate is $0.12 per kWh, the calculation would be:

Charging Cost = 60 kWh x $0.12 = $7.20

This means it would cost $7.20 to fully charge your EV. Of course, if you’re only partially charging your vehicle, the cost would be lower.
